Rotunda
Seated (including second floor): (652). Reception: (1,300). The main floor is approximately 75’ x 75’. Room surfaces consist of marble floors, stone and glass walls and plaster dome. The landing on the Grand Staircase is 4’0” above the Main Floor level and is 4’6” deep and 20’0” wide.
North Light Court
Seated: (435). Reception: (870). Approximately 122’6” x 57’5” clear floor area with 19’ to 22’ ceilings. Free standing historic counters run along the north walls of the space. Room surfaces consist of marble floors, area rugs, stone and glass walls and a glass skylight ceiling with wood and plaster cornices.
South Light Court
(420). Reception: (840). Approximately 122’6” x 57’05” gross floor area with 19’ to 22’ ceilings. Room surfaces consist of marble floors, wall to wall carpet, stone and glass walls and a glass skylight ceiling with wood and plaster cornices.
The Second Floor (Balconies)
Seated (320), Reception (640).
The Fourth Floor (Galleries):
Seated (320), Reception (640).
Special Note: Maximum occupant load for standing receptions is 3,014 persons. Events with occupant loads exceeding the maximum will require Fire Department approval and/or Fire Inspection standby during event.
